FEC observes a minute-silence for Borno terror victims, Koshoni

The weekly Federal Executive Council(FEC) meeting holding at the Council Chamber of the Presidential Villa, Abuja has observed a-minute silence for those killed by Boko Haram on Monday in Maiduguri, Borno State.

Vice President Yemi Osinbajo (SAN) is presiding over the meeting, which kicked off at about 11am.

The meeting also observed a minute silence for former Chief of Naval Staff, the late Vice Admiral Patrick Koshoni.

The call for the one minute silence for the departed was made by the Secretary to the Government of the Federation, Mr Boss Mustapha.
